Septic tank rep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to residential or commercial septic systems. These services typically include inspecting the tank and associated components, identifying causes of malfunction, and performing necessary repairs to restore proper operation. Common repair tasks may involve sealing leaks, replacing damaged baffles or inlet/outlet pipes, and addressing issues with the tank’s structure or internal components. Proper repair ensures the septic system functions efficiently, helping to prevent future problems and maintain sanitation standards.
Septic tank problems that repair services address often include foul odors, slow draining sinks or toilets, sewage backups, and pooling water around the septic area. These issues can result from a range of causes such as cracked or collapsed tanks, clogged pipes, or buildup of sludge and solids. What are common signs that a septic tank needs repair? Signs include slow draining fixtures, foul odors around the tank area, standing water or soggy spots near the drain field, and backups in plumbing fixtures.
How long does septic tank rep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the issue, but most repairs can be completed within a day or two by local service providers.
What causes septic tanks to require repairs? Common causes include system overload, blockages, damaged baffles, or corrosion over time that affects the tank's functionality.
Are septic tank repairs expensive? Costs vary based on the problem's complexity and the repairs needed; local pros can provide assessments to determine the scope of work.
How can I prevent future septic tank issues? Regular inspections, proper waste disposal, and avoiding excessive water use can help maintain the system and reduce repair needs.
